Question 451: To ask the Minister for Education and Science the position regarding a re-marked script (details supplied). [35511/07]

Photo of Mary HanafinMary Hanafin (Dún Laoghaire, Fianna Fail)
Link to this: Individually | In context

On foot of a Government decision, the State Examinations Commission was formally established on 6 March 2003 to assume statutory responsibility for operational matters relating to the certificate examinations. Accordingly, I have passed your query to the Chief Executive Officer of the Commission for direct reply.
